You can do this:
deny 192.168.32.0 0.0.0.31
deny 192.168.32.32 0.0.0.3
deny 192.168.32.36 0.0.0.1
permit 192.168.32.0 0.0.0.255
First line will deny .0 thru .31
Second line will deny .32 thru .35
Third line will deny .36 thru .37
Fourth line will permit the rest of the 192.168.32.0/24 network
